Mobiles

'Mobile' is the first sculpture that can move in space. Designed with a kalligraphical Japanese brush and ink it is cut out from a 12 mm corten steel rolling plate, keeping close to every movement and detail of the brush. With steel lacquer it keeps the blue-black colour. A rotating machine attached to the ceiling makes it turn slowly. I always see my ink drawings as movements in space, as music and an abstraction of natural forms. The light reflects on the 12 mm thick steel and with every movement there're other connections within the sculpture.
